Globe International Carriers, a small-cap stock trading under ₹50, reported a consolidated net profit of ₹1.53 crore for the first quarter of FY26, down from ₹2.10 crore in the same period last year. The decline of approximately 27% has drawn attention from market participants ahead of Monday’s trading session.

Globe International Carriers, a logistics and transportation company, released its quarterly earnings for the period ending June 30, 2025 (Q1 FY26) recently. According to the company’s filing, consolidated net profit declined to ₹1.53 crore, compared with ₹2.10 crore in the corresponding quarter of the previous fiscal year. This represents a drop of about ₹0.57 crore year-over-year. The company’s revenue figures for the quarter were not explicitly detailed in the reported data, but the profit decline suggests pressure on margins or higher costs. Globe International Carriers is classified as a small-cap stock, with its share price trading below the ₹50 mark, making it a focus for investors seeking exposure to the micro-cap segment. The stock has been under scrutiny due to its low price and earnings volatility. The company operates primarily in the transportation and logistics sector, providing goods carriage services across India. The latest available earnings reflect a challenging quarter, though the specific drivers behind the profit decrease—such as operational expenses, fuel costs, or competitive pressures—were not disclosed in the news report. Analysts may look for further details in the company’s quarterly filing.

Key takeaways from the earnings release include a notable year-over-year contraction in net profit, which could signal headwinds in the logistics space or company-specific challenges. For a small-cap stock under ₹50, such profit declines often lead to heightened investor sensitivity, as valuation multiples may expand or contract sharply with earnings changes. The performance of Globe International Carriers may offer a microcosm of broader trends in the small-cap logistics sector. Many small and mid-sized transport firms have faced rising input costs and competitive pressures in recent quarters. However, without a detailed breakdown of revenue and expenses, it is difficult to isolate whether the profit dip is temporary or structural. Market participants might weigh the company’s ability to sustain margins against its low price entry point.

From an investment perspective, the latest profit decline introduces caution for potential buyers. Small-cap stocks inherently carry higher risk and volatility, and a drop in earnings may compound that risk. Investors could consider whether the company has a clear path to recovery—such as cost-cutting initiatives or demand uptick—but no such information is currently available. The stock’s low absolute price under ₹50 may attract speculative interest, but fundamental analysis would likely require more data points, including revenue trends, debt levels, and industry outlook. The logistics sector has shown mixed signals: while e-commerce and supply chain demand remains steady, fuel price fluctuations and regulatory changes could continue to affect profitability.
